# Kaidos Python Blockchain Cryptocurrency and wallet
Exploration of blockchain tech with a full UTXO model, mining, and all that good stuff, but still - it's a hobby project and just exploration.
## What's Inside
- A complete UTXO system (like Bitcoin uses) for tracking coins
- Mining with rewards that halve over time (just like the real thing!)
- Transaction fees for miners because they deserve something for their work
- Wallet tools to create and manage your keys securely
- P2P networking so nodes can talk to each other
- Simple command-line tools to play around with it all

## How It All Works
### The Building Blocks
- **Blocks** - These are batches of transactions added to the chain
- **Blockchain** - The full history of blocks linked together
- **Transaction Manager** - Keeps track of all the coins and who owns what
- **Wallet** - Your digital identity and key storage
- **Node** - Connects you to other people running Kaidos
### The UTXO Thing
1. Your coins exist as "unspent outputs" from previous transactions
2. When you spend coins, you use these outputs as inputs
3. Any leftover amount comes back to you as change
4. Miners get the difference as a fee
### Mining Rewards
- Miners start getting 50 coins per block
- Every 210,000 blocks (like Bitcoin), this cuts in half
- So eventually it goes 25, then 12.5, then 6.25... you get the idea

### Database Stuff
I'm using ZenithDB (my sqlite3 wrapper) for data storage , It stores:
- All the blocks
- All the unspent coins (UTXOs)
- Pending transactions
- Your wallets and keys
- Connection info for other nodes
